Michelin Star-Worthy Vietnamese Cuisine at Phuc Yea: A Foodie’s Review in Miami

Located in the vibrant city of Miami, Phuc Yea is a Vietnamese-inspired restaurant that offers a modern twist on traditional dishes. This restaurant is well known for its Bib Gourmand: good quality, good value cooking, making it a popular destination for foodies and locals alike.

The menu at Phuc Yea features a variety of Vietnamese dishes, including pho, banh mi, and spring rolls. However, what sets this restaurant apart is their unique creations, such as the “Pho-rench Dip” sandwich. Vegetarian and vegan options are also available, with popular choices including the “Veggie Pho” and the “Vegan Banh Mi.”

For those looking to host a party or event, Phuc Yea offers catering services with a menu that includes a variety of appetizers, entrees, and desserts. Reservations can also be made for parties of six or more through their website or by calling the restaurant directly.

The dress code at Phuc Yea is casual, allowing guests to dress comfortably while enjoying their meal. However, beachwear and athletic attire are not permitted.

Overall, Phuc Yea is a must-visit restaurant for anyone looking to experience Vietnamese cuisine with a modern twist. With its Bib Gourmand recognition and unique menu offerings, it’s no wonder why this restaurant has become a favorite among locals and visitors alike.

Recommended Dishes at Phuc Yea

  • The Pho: This classic Vietnamese dish is a must-try at Phuc Yea. The rich and flavorful broth is made with beef bones and spices, and served with rice noodles, thinly sliced beef, and fresh herbs. It’s the perfect comfort food on a chilly day.
  • Banh Mi Sandwich: Another Vietnamese staple, the Banh Mi sandwich at Phuc Yea is a delicious combination of crispy baguette, savory pork belly, pickled vegetables, and spicy mayo. It’s a great option for a quick lunch or a light dinner.
  • Shaking Beef: For a heartier meal, try the Shaking Beef at Phuc Yea. This dish features tender cubes of beef that are marinated in garlic, soy sauce, and fish sauce, then stir-fried with onions and served with rice. It’s a flavorful and satisfying option that’s sure to please.
